Automated External Defibrillators Market Faces Barriers in Adoption, Cost, Regulation, and Infrastructure Globally
Automated external defibrillators market growth is hindered by regulatory, financial, infrastructural, and legal barriers, limiting device accessibility, especially in emerging regions and under-resourced public areas worldwide.

Automated external defibrillators market(AEDs) are life-saving medical devices designed to restore normal heart rhythm during sudden cardiac arrest (SCA). Despite their significant role in emergency medical response, the global AED market faces notable barriers that restrict its full potential. These challenges include regulatory complexities, limited public awareness, high product costs, and infrastructure inadequacies in developing regions. Understanding these barriers is crucial to addressing the gaps in accessibility and adoption.

Regulatory Hurdles Slowing Down Market Expansion
One of the key barriers in the automated external defibrillators market is the presence of stringent and often inconsistent regulatory frameworks across countries. Obtaining approvals from regulatory bodies such as the FDA in the U.S., EMA in Europe, or PMDA in Japan can be time-consuming and resource-intensive. Each agency requires specific clinical trial data, safety checks, and post-market surveillance, leading to delays in product launches. For smaller manufacturers, the cost and complexity of regulatory compliance can be a significant deterrent, limiting innovation and market entry.

Limited Awareness and Training Among General Population
Another major hurdle is the lack of public awareness and training related to AED usage. Although AEDs are designed to be user-friendly, their effective deployment still depends on the ability and confidence of bystanders to act during emergencies. In many parts of the world, even in developed countries, the general population is either unaware of AED availability or unwilling to use them due to fear of legal repercussions or causing harm. This hesitation significantly reduces the effectiveness of AEDs in public settings such as schools, airports, and sports venues.

High Cost and Maintenance Burden
Cost remains a formidable barrier, especially in low-income and developing countries. The price of a new AED unit can range from $1,200 to $2,500, excluding the cost of maintenance, batteries, electrode pads, and staff training. These recurring costs make it difficult for smaller clinics, community centers, or even public institutions to install and maintain AEDs. Moreover, the perception of AEDs as an expensive and low-use device discourages investments, even though their availability can mean the difference between life and death.

Infrastructure and Accessibility Gaps in Emerging Markets
In many emerging economies, the lack of proper healthcare infrastructure and logistical networks hampers the widespread deployment of AEDs. Hospitals and emergency medical services may be underfunded or unevenly distributed across urban and rural areas. As a result, AED placement and servicing become inconsistent, and timely access to these devices is compromised. Additionally, power supply issues, language barriers in AED instructions, and absence of centralized AED registries contribute to underutilization and mismanagement.

Technological and Integration Barriers
While AEDs have become more advanced with features like real-time feedback, data recording, and connectivity with mobile apps, integration with broader emergency medical systems remains a challenge. Inconsistent software standards, lack of interoperability with emergency call centers, and poor Wi-Fi or network infrastructure in remote regions inhibit the full capabilities of these smart AEDs. The absence of uniform data sharing protocols also limits the potential of AEDs to contribute valuable data to emergency response strategies or cardiac arrest registries.

Legal and Liability Concerns
Legal liability is another area of concern that acts as a barrier to AED use. Despite Good Samaritan laws in many countries designed to protect users from legal repercussions, fear of lawsuits continues to deter laypersons and institutions from using or investing in AEDs. For example, building owners may hesitate to install AEDs due to worries over maintenance responsibilities or fear of being held liable in the event of device failure during use.

 

Conclusion and Outlook
While the benefits of AEDs in saving lives are undisputed, the automated external defibrillators market faces multiple interlinked barriers that hinder growth and accessibility. These include regulatory complexities, awareness gaps, high costs, infrastructural limitations, integration issues, and legal concerns. Addressing these barriers requires coordinated efforts among manufacturers, policymakers, healthcare providers, and community organizations. Solutions may include public training campaigns, government subsidies, simplified regulatory pathways, and improved legal frameworks. With targeted interventions, the AED market can overcome current challenges and play a central role in reducing global cardiac arrest mortality rates.
